摘 要:目的 总结循环支持的体外膜氧合(ECMO)技术在儿科重症疾病中临床应用的经验。方法 收集本院ECMO团队于2017年1月至2020年12月采用循环支持的ECMO治疗的14例儿科重症病例,回顾性分析与总结其临床资料。结果 共14例行循环支持ECMO治疗的患儿,其中男性6例(42.9%);置管时平均年龄为(6.9±4.2)岁;平均体重(26.7±13.8)kg;均为静脉-动脉(V-A)ECMO模式;ECMO中位时间为4(2,9)d;套包更换率14.2%,最长套包使用时间26 d;成功撤机率50%,出院存活率50%;病种:暴发性心肌炎8例,其中2例死亡;休克3例,其中2例死亡;体外心肺复苏2例,均死亡;先天性心脏病术后1例,死亡。出现并发症包括静脉血栓2例,肢端缺血1例,颅内出血1例。结论 ECMO辅助治疗可以为循环衰竭的重症患儿提供有效的循环支持,暴发性心肌炎患儿整体成活率及预后较好,但对于合并其他系统疾病的病情较复杂的患儿,成活率及预后较差。Objective To summarize the experience of clinical application of circulation-supported extracorporeal membrane oxygenation(ECMO) in pediatric critical diseases. Methods We retrospectively analyzed the data of 14 pediatric patients treated with circulation-supported ECMO from January 2017 to December 2020. Results A total of 14 children underwent circulation-supported ECMO, of which 6(42.9%) were male. The average age was(6.9±4.2) years, and the average weight was(26.7±13.8) kg. All children were performed with V-A ECMO, and the median ECMO time was 4(2, 9) days. Package replacement rate was 14.2%, and the longest use time of package was 26 days. The success rate of weaning off from ECMO was 50%, and the discharge survival rate was 50%. 8 cases of fulminant myocarditis were included, and 2 of them died;3 cases of shock were included, and 2 of them died;2 cases of extracorporeal cardiopulmonary resuscitation(ECPR) were included, and they were both died;1 case of congenital heart disease died after ECMO. Complications occurred, including 2 cases of venous thrombosis, 1 case of extremity ischemia, and 1 case of intracranial hemorrhage. Conclusion ECMO can provide effective circulatory support for critical children with circulatory failure. The overall survival rate and prognosis of children with fulminant myocarditis are good, but for children with complicated conditions combined with other systemic diseases, the survival rate and prognosis are poor.
